Divekick is a downloadable 2D indie fighting game developed and published by Iron Galaxy for the PlayStation 3 (Platform) (via PlayStation Network), PlayStation Vita (Platform) (also via PlayStation Network), and PC (Platform) (via Steam (Concept)) on August 20, 2013. Divekick: Addition Edition is set for the PlayStation 4 (Platform) and Xbox One (Platform) and released as a free downloadable update for existing PC, PS3 and Vita users on April 4, 2014.
Billed both as "the first two-button fighting game" and a parody of competitive fighting game culture (featuring various inside jokes from the community), the game requires players to use Mind Games, special abilities, and a restricted control scheme (with no joystick or d-pad movement whatsoever) to knock out their opponents using one simple diving kick attack.

The game features parodies of fighting game characters infamous for their divekick abilities (such as Yun (Character), Yang, Rufus (Character), Kung Lao (Character), Wolverine (Character) and Doctor Doom (Character)), and parodies of notable people in American fighting game culture (such as professional gamer "Marn", tournament organizer Alex Jebailey, and former Capcom community manager Seth Killian).
The prototype for Divekick was originally developed in early 2012 by a group of fighting game fans (collectively dubbed One True Game Studios). After a successful debut at fighting game tournament events throughout the United States, a Kickstarter campaign to fund a PC release was announced (with a ,000 goal within a 30 day deadline), which was later redacted after the original creator (and former editor-in-chief of [http:/shoryuken.com Shoryuken.com]), Adam 'Keits' Heart, had successfully made a deal with Iron Galaxy Studios for the game's further development and release (hyped up by friend-of-the-site and Iron Galaxy CEO Dave Lang (Person)).

The PS3 and Vita versions feature both cross-buy and online cross-play between both systems. The PC version, released after a successful Steam Greenlight (Concept) campaign, features Steam Cloud (Concept) saving, native support for Big Picture mode, and Steam Trading Cards (Concept).
